How big can a teacup Chihuahua get up to?

Chihuahuas can grow up to 6 pounds (3 kg), but they can also be as small as 4 pounds (2 kg), especially if they’re a Teacup Chihuahua. These tiny Chihuahuas can be as healthy as their standard-sized counterparts if acquired from a reputable breeder.

How did the teacup Chihuahua get its name?

Chihuahuas that are called Teacup Chihuahuas are smaller sized versions of the original dog, and it is also an American term to describe the size of the dog. These Teacups are named after the fact that they can fit inside a teacup.

A Chihuahua puppy who has reached 3 weeks old will be experimenting more with how his legs work. He should be tottering around, but will be uncoordinated and will not stray from his mother.

When does a chihuahua puppy start to gain weight?

11 to 15 Weeks: Your Chihuahua puppy will likely experience a growth spurt during this period, adding considerable weight in just a couple weeks. 3 Months: By the end of three months, your Chihuahua puppy will reach about 30% of his adult weight.

How big is a full grown teacup Chihuahua?

Teacup Chihuahua is a purebred Chihuahua that falls into the smallest category of this kind, also known as Teacups or micro Chihuahuas. They are the size of a teacup, as the name suggests. A fully grown Teacup Chihuahua can be around 6 inches tall, with an average weight of only 3 pounds.
